The Diverse Types of Renewable Energy
Numerous kinds of clean energy available, each with its own distinct features and advantages. The main types consist of sun energy, air energy, hydroelectric energy, earth heat-based energy, and biomass energy.
- Solar Energy: Harnessing the power of the sun through photovoltaic panels.
- Air Energy: Utilizing wind turbines to convert air currents into electricity.
- Hydroelectric Energy: Producing power through water flow in reservoirs.
- Geothermal Energy: Extracting heat from below the Earth's surface to convert into energy.
- Biomass Energy: Utilizing organic materials to generate heat and electricity.
Benefits of Clean Power Sources
The shift to renewable energy brings various benefits. First, it reduces our dependency on fossil resources which are finite. Switching to clean sources lowers carbon dioxide emissions, resulting in an improved environment.
- Environment-Friendly: Minimal carbon footprint.
- Sustainable Resources: Unlimited supply.
- Cost-efficient Growth: Creates employment in emerging sectors.
- Power Security: Less exposure to geopolitical events affecting resource supply.
Challenges and Future Opportunities
Though renewable energy presents many advantages, there are nonetheless certain issues to surmount. Initial setup expenses can be substantial and energy storage options need improvement.
However, the future of renewable energy remains promising. With technological advancements and policy backing, the transition towards a more sustainable energy system is unavoidable.
